In 1814, George Washington Coker entered the world in Rowan Co. N.c., born to George Coker And Mary Frances Rogers. George Washington Coker married Nancy Adaline King, and had children including Elizabeth Warren Coker, George Washington Coker Ll, Joseph Calvin Coker, Margaret E Coker, Martha Ann Coker, Mary Jane Coker, Nancy Emeline Coker. George Washington Coker passed away in 1899 in Patton Cemetery, located on Crooked Creek at Clear Creed.
